StateMesh is a TypeScript-first, transaction-first state orchestration library for React. This is the first public release with a stable API, 603 tests across 19 files, and production-grade guarantees.

What's included

  • Core mesh store. External store with getState, setState, setPath, reset, subscribe with selector/equality support, and optimized path-based subscriptions.
  • Named actions. mesh.action(name, handler) and mesh.runAction(name, payload) with error wrapping.
  • Batch operations. mesh.batch(fn) groups multiple state updates into a single notification flush.
  • Computed state. mesh.computed(name, deps, compute) with automatic dirty tracking, dependency intersection, and value caching.
  • Async transactions. Full lifecycle: validation, snapshot, optimistic update, effect, commit, rollback, retry with exponential backoff, timeout, cancellation, status tracking, and logging.
  • Resource cache. mesh.resource(name, fetcher) with request deduplication, invalidation tags, pagination, prefetch, focus/reconnect refetch, polling, LRU cache eviction, dehydration/hydration, and offline support.
  • Mutations. mesh.mutation(name, mutator) with optimistic rollback, queueing, and persistence.
  • Persistence. mesh.persist(options) with localStorage, sessionStorage, IndexedDB, and memory adapters. Version migration and TTL expiration.
  • URL state. mesh.urlState(options) with browser history adapter, custom query param names, and serialization.
  • Forms. mesh.form(name, options) with async field validation, server errors, autosave, dirty tracking, field arrays, and schema adapters.
  • Tab sync. tabSyncPlugin with BroadcastChannel and localStorage fallback.
  • Router. defineRoutes + mesh.router(routes, options) with nested routes, lazy loading, loaders, guards, middleware pipeline, rollback on error, keep-alive pools, predictive prefetch, route analytics, shared element transitions, and SEO meta management.
  • Middleware. mesh.middleware(handler) with Express-style (event, mesh) signature.
  • Guards. mesh.guard(target, handler) for protective side-effect barriers.
  • Plugins. mesh.use(plugin) with setup/cleanup lifecycle.
  • DevTools. Timeline component with dark theme, search, category filters, failed-only view, and export/copy.
  • Error handling. 16 typed error classes with cause chaining, metadata, and codes.
  • Testing utilities. createTestMesh, createMockMesh, mockActions, assertStatePath, assertResourceStatus, waitForTransactionStatus, and more.
  • Undo/Redo. mesh.undo() / mesh.redo() with configurable maxHistory, path-filtered tracking, batch-aware grouping, and reset-aware capture.
  • State Time Travel. mesh.enableTimeTravel() with replayTo(index) and replayToTimestamp(ts) using binary search over a bounded ring buffer.
  • Middleware Pipelines. mesh.pipeline(name, stages, options) with Express-style next() pattern, async stages, short-circuit, event filtering, and before/after phasing.
  • Performance. Path tokenization cache, stable status references, profiler hot-path filter, DevTools snapshot throttling, and shallow-equality action skip.
  • Suspense support. Resource reads via React.use() with error boundary integration.
  • StateMesh Doctor. Runtime diagnostics for common misconfigurations.

Performance characteristics

  • Subscriptions are path-scoped and equality-checked — only relevant subscribers re-render.
  • batch(fn) defers notification flush until the callback returns.
  • Resources deduplicate in-flight requests by key.
  • Computed values are lazily evaluated and cached until dependencies change.
  • Undo/redo and time travel are opt-in and lazy — no memory or CPU cost unless enabled.
  • Time travel uses a bounded ring buffer with configurable maxEntries.
  • Undo stack uses structuredClone snapshots with configurable maxHistory.

0.6.0

Undo/Redo

StateMesh now tracks state history for undo/redo operations. Every state change automatically captures a snapshot, and undo()/redo() restore previous/next states atomically.

  • mesh.undo(). Restore the previous state. No-op when the undo stack is empty.
  • mesh.redo(). Restore the next state (undone by undo). No-op when the redo stack is empty.
  • mesh.canUndo. True when the undo stack has at least one entry.
  • mesh.canRedo. True when the redo stack has at least one entry.
  • mesh.undoStackSize. Current number of entries in the undo stack.
  • mesh.redoStackSize. Current number of entries in the redo stack.
  • mesh.clearUndoHistory(). Clear both undo and redo stacks.
  • undo.maxHistory. Maximum undo entries retained. Oldest entries are evicted first. Defaults to 50.
  • undo.paths. Optional array of state paths to track. When omitted, the full state is tracked. Reduces memory by cloning only tracked paths.
  • Batch-aware. Multiple state changes inside mesh.batch() are captured as a single undo entry.
  • Reset-aware. mesh.reset() pushes the pre-reset state to the undo stack.
  • Events. Undo/redo emit state.changed events with metadata.phase set to "undo" or "redo".

State Replay / Time Travel

StateMesh can record all state changes and replay to any point in time. Useful for debugging, testing, and audit trails.

  • mesh.enableTimeTravel(). Start recording state changes.
  • mesh.disableTimeTravel(). Stop recording. Existing log is preserved.
  • mesh.isTimeTravelEnabled. True when recording is active.
  • mesh.getTimeTravelLog(). Return a copy of the recorded log. Each entry contains index, event, stateBefore, stateAfter, and timestamp.
  • mesh.replayTo(index). Restore the state recorded at the given log index.
  • mesh.replayToTimestamp(timestamp). Restore the state recorded nearest to the given timestamp. Uses binary search for O(log n) lookup.
  • mesh.clearTimeTravelLog(). Clear the log and free memory.
  • timeTravel.maxEntries. Ring buffer size. Oldest entries are evicted when exceeded. Defaults to 1000.
  • Replay-safe. Replay does not trigger undo bookkeeping or time travel re-recording.

Middleware Pipelines

StateMesh supports named, composable middleware pipelines with an Express-style next() pattern. Unlike flat middleware, pipelines support short-circuiting, async stages, and before/after phasing relative to existing middleware.

  • mesh.pipeline(name, stages, options?). Register a named pipeline. Each stage receives a PipelineContext (event, mesh, state, stageIndex, stageName) and a next() function. Call next() to continue to the next stage; return without calling next() to short-circuit.
  • mesh.removePipeline(name). Remove a previously registered pipeline.
  • options.filter. Only run the pipeline for events matching type or name filters. Supports exact strings, RegExp, and * wildcard prefix matching.
  • options.phase. "before" (default) or "after" — when to run relative to existing flat middleware.
  • Async-native. Each stage can be async. The pipeline awaits each stage before continuing.
  • Error-isolated. Pipeline errors are caught and logged. They never break state mutations.
  • Duplicate guard. Registering a pipeline with the same name throws DuplicateRegistrationError.

0.4.0

Router

StateMesh now ships a built-in router where routing IS state management. Every route transition is a transaction. Every loader is a resource. Every guard is middleware. No other React router reuses the state management primitives this way.

  • defineRoutes(routes). Define a nested route tree with path patterns, lazy components, loaders, guards, and metadata.
  • mesh.router(routes, options). Create a router instance bound to the mesh. The router manages navigation, data loading, and rendering.
  • <RouterProvider>. Context provider that wires the router to the React tree.
  • <Outlet>. Renders the matched route's component. Used for nested layouts.
  • <Link>. Navigation component with preload-on-hover/focus support, active class detection, and search param encoding.
  • useNavigate(). Stable navigation function for programmatic routing.
  • useMatch(). Read the current route match including params, search, loader data, and error state.
  • useParams(). Read the current route's path params.
  • useSearch(). Read and update the current route's search params.
  • redirect(target, options?). Throw a redirect from guards or loaders. The router handles the redirect automatically.

Route Middleware Pipeline

  • router.use(middleware). Express-style middleware that runs on every navigation. Middleware can continue (next()), redirect (throw redirect()), or block (return false). Runs in registration order before any loader.

Route Guards

  • router.beforeEach(guard). Register a guard that runs before every navigation. Guards are observational — they can redirect but cannot block silently.
  • rollback: true on a route definition. If the loader fails, the entire navigation rolls back — the URL reverts and the user stays on the previous route. No broken page is ever shown.

Route Memory Pool (Keep-Alive)

  • keepAlive: true on a route definition. The component stays mounted when navigating away. The router maintains a configurable pool of alive routes with LRU eviction.
  • keepAlive router option. Configure maxRoutes, evictionStrategy ("lru" or "fifo"), and maxAge.

Predictive Prefetch

  • predictivePrefetch router option. The router learns which routes users visit next from the current route, builds a probability graph, and speculatively prefetches the top N most likely next routes. After visiting /products/products/:id three times, the fourth visit prefetches the detail route automatically.

Automatic Route Analytics

  • analytics router option. Zero-config page view tracking, time on page, scroll depth, bounce rate, and navigation funnels. All data stored as mesh state, visible in DevTools.

Route Dependencies

  • dependencies on a route definition. Declare data dependencies that prefetch in parallel with the main loader. If data is already cached, the dependency resolves instantly.

Error Recovery

  • errorRecovery on a route definition. Configure retry, retryDelay (works with the backoff() helper), fallbackComponent, and onError. The router retries failed loaders automatically, showing a fallback component during retries.

Route-Level Offline Support

  • offline router option. Serve routes from the mesh resource cache when offline. Configure strategy, cacheRoutes, and fallbackRoute.

Shared Element Transitions

  • <SharedElement id>. Place matching components on source and target routes. The router animates between them using FLIP (First, Last, Invert, Play).

SEO + Meta Management

  • meta on a route definition. Static or dynamic metadata per route. The updateDocumentMeta() helper updates <title>, Open Graph tags, and canonical URLs automatically on navigation.

History Adapters

  • createBrowserHistory(basename?). Browser history adapter using window.history. Listens to popstate for back/forward navigation.
  • createMemoryHistory(initialPath?, entries?). Memory history adapter for testing and SSR. Supports push, replace, back, forward, and listener notifications.

0.3.0

Wildcard Event Subscription

  • mesh.on(filter, handler). Subscribe to events matching a pattern. The filter accepts type and name fields that match exactly or with a RegExp. Supports * wildcards for prefix matching (e.g. "action.*" matches all action events).

Transaction Improvements

  • Exponential backoff helper. New backoff() utility exported from statemesh-core. Creates a delay function with configurable base, max, factor, and jitter options. Use with retry.delay for exponential backoff strategies.
  • retry.totalTimeout. Wall-clock timeout across all retry attempts. If the total elapsed time exceeds this value, the transaction aborts even if retries remain.
  • retry.onRetry. Callback invoked before each retry delay. Receives the attempt number, the last error, and the transaction context. Useful for logging, analytics, or user feedback.

Resource Improvements

  • enabled option. Conditional fetching at the resource definition level. Accepts a boolean or (params, state) => boolean. When false, the resource returns cached data without fetching.
  • select option. Transform raw fetched data before caching. The transformed value is returned to consumers while the original data is cached internally.
  • onSuccess callback. Called after a successful fetch. Receives the data and params.
  • onError callback. Called after a failed fetch. Receives the error and params.
  • mesh.cancelResource(name, params?). Cancel an in-flight fetch by name and params. Aborts the controller and resets the fetching state.
  • ResourceHandle.cancel(params?). Cancel an in-flight fetch directly from the resource handle.
  • mesh.isFetching(filter?). Returns the count of resources currently fetching. Accepts optional names and tags filters.

Form Improvements

  • validateDebounce option. Debounce delay in milliseconds for field-level validation when validateOnChange is true. Defaults to 0 (immediate).
  • isValid derived flag. form.isValid is true when there are no errors and no validation is in progress. Available on both FormState and FormApi.

DevTools

  • Dark theme. StateMeshDevtools accepts a theme prop ("light" or "dark"). A toggle button in the header switches themes at runtime. Panel backgrounds, borders, text, and tab styles adapt to the selected theme.

Testing Utilities

  • mesh.mockResource(name, options). Set cached resource data directly for a test. Accepts data, params, and status options.
  • mesh.mockMutation(name, options). Set mutation status directly for a test. Accepts result, error, and status options.
  • waitForTransactionStatus(mesh, name, status, options?). Async helper that polls until a transaction reaches the expected status or times out.
  • waitForMutationStatus(mesh, name, status, options?). Async helper that polls until a mutation reaches the expected status or times out.

React Hooks

  • useMeshBatch. Returns a stable batch callback that groups multiple state updates into a single notification flush. Available from statemesh-core.

  • Performance: skip clone on no-op actions. Actions that produce the same state as the current snapshot skip the clone-and-commit cycle entirely. shallowEqual(state, draft) guards every action run.

  • Performance: path tokenization cache. Repeated path.split('.') calls (from getPath, setPath, computed deps, subscriptions) are cached per path string via a shared splitPath module.

  • Performance: stable status references. getResourceStatus, getTransactionStatus, and getMutationStatus return the same object reference when their underlying state has not changed, reducing unnecessary React re-renders.

  • Performance: profiler hot-path filter. Profiled event type checks use a module-scoped Set for O(1) lookups. Unprofiled events like state.changed are skipped without a function call.

  • Performance: DevTools snapshot throttling. DevTools notifications are throttled to once per animation frame (~16ms). Rapid state changes are batched into a single DevTools render.

  • Performance: LRU resource cache eviction. Resources accept maxCacheEntries to limit memory usage. When the cache exceeds the limit, the oldest unused entry is evicted first.

  • Feature: createSelector memoized selector. Exported from statemesh-core. Creates a stable memoized selector with explicit dependency tracking — only recomputes when any dependency changes.

  • Feature: batch operations (mesh.batch). Every mesh instance exposes batch(fn) to group multiple state mutations into a single subscription notification. Useful for coordinating state changes across different subsystems.

  • Resource maxCacheEntries option. Bounds the per-resource cache size. Configurable per-resource without modifying the mesh's shared defaults.
